Essential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
Hawaiian Rolls: These sweet, soft rolls are perfect for holding all those savory fillings without falling apart.
Pepperoni: Choose high-quality pepperoni for that authentic pizza flavor that everyone loves.
Shredded Mozzarella Cheese: Opt for fresh mozzarella if possible—it’s creamier and melts beautifully!
Pizza Sauce: Use your favorite jarred sauce or homemade; either way, it adds that essential tangy base.
Butter: Melted butter brushed on top gives the sliders an irresistible golden finish.
Garlic Powder: A sprinkle adds depth and enhances the overall flavor profile of these sliders.

Let’s Make it together
Preheat your oven: Set it to 350°F (175°C). This is essential for ensuring those sliders bake evenly and develop that delightful golden crust.
Prepare the rolls: Slice the Hawaiian rolls in half horizontally while keeping the whole set intact. This creates a sturdy base for all those delicious toppings.
Layering time: Spread a generous layer of pizza sauce on the bottom half of each roll. Make sure every inch is covered; no one likes a dry slider!
Add toppings: Layer pepperoni slices generously over the sauce, followed by a hefty handful of shredded mozzarella cheese to create that gooey goodness we crave.
Brush with butter: Melt some butter and mix in garlic powder before brushing it over the tops of the sliders to enhance their flavor profile as they bake.
Bake away: Place your assembled sliders in the preheated oven for about 15 minutes or until they’re golden brown and bubbly. Keep an eye on them; you want perfection!
Serve hot: Once baked, pull them out and let them cool slightly before serving. Cut into individual sliders and watch them disappear in seconds!

Storing & Reheating
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at in the oven at 350°F for around 10 minutes for best results.

FAQ
Can I use other types of rolls?
Absolutely! Other soft dinner rolls work well, but Hawaiian rolls add sweetness.
How do I keep the sliders from getting soggy?
To prevent sogginess, avoid overloading the sliders with sauce; less is often more.
What can I serve with pizza sliders?
Serve them with marinara sauce for dipping or a fresh salad on the side.

Cheesy Pizza Sliders on Hawaiian Rolls

- Total Time: 25 minutes
- Yield: Makes approximately 12 sliders 1x
Ingredients
- 12 Hawaiian rolls
- 1 cup pepperoni slices
- 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up pizza sauce
- 4 tbsp melted butter
- 1 tsp garlic powder
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Slice the Hawaiian rolls in half horizontally without separating them.
- Spread pizza sauce evenly over the bottom half of the rolls.
- Layer with pepperoni slices and top with shredded mozzarella cheese.
- Mix melted butter with garlic powder and brush it over the top of the sliders.
- Bake for about 15 minutes until golden brown and bubbly.
- Let cool slightly, then cut into individual sliders and serve hot.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
